I just had a thought...
Are you using the File/Open procedure in the version 10 Aspire when attempting to open your older files? If so, then that should work just fine.
However, if you are trying to open the file via double-clicking on the file, then it won’t open unless you have updated your file association to “open with” Aspire 10
I’m wondering if that’s what’s going on. Perhaps the file association is looking for version 8, not finding it, then fails to open.

Re: Older .crv3r files
Unfortunately there's nothing anyone here can do about that it's only Vectric that have access to open a file that has that error message.
I can see that the licensing information isn't complete for whatever reason so the software marks it as an illegal file.
